Ionic bonding involves the transfer of electrons from a metal atom to a non-metal atom until the outer shells of their resultant atoms are similar to that of a noble gas. The metals lose electrons and form cations while the non-metals accept the electrons and form anions.

An ionic bond occurs when a metal atom loses valence electron(s) to become a positive (+) ion or cation, while the nonmetal gains valence electron(s) to become a negative (-) ion or anion.
